Spring training for twins Barley and Rye at the Farmers’ The training of the oxen at The Farmers’ Museum has begun and it’s fascinating. “We have twins, they are Brown Swiss from Milford, it’s great!” said Bob Thompson, Associate Direcor of Agricultural and Facilities Support Services. Twin brothers Barley and Rye were about a week old when they got to the Museum. Born in September, they already weigh 525 pounds apiece.  When they are grown, they will each weigh one…

Farmers, Maltsters and Brewers At Hartwick

Farmers, Maltsters At Hartwick For Sold-Out Brewing Symposium  Aaron MacLeod, the new director of Hartwick College’s Center for Craft Food & Beverage, speaks today on Barley and Malt Analysis in the Shineman Chapel House. The talk was one of many making up the sold-out Farmer Brewer Winter Weekend, an immersive experience where farmers and brewers could meet and listen to industry experts. Talks continue through Sunday evening.…
